Question oil pressure issue?

After driving the car for about 20-30 mins., the oil pressure gauge will slowly drop and settle at 1.5 bar or so. Occasionally the light will come on.

This all followed a front end seal. We've performed the following while troubleshooting: replaced the sender, replaced the over pressure valve in the oil cooler housing, confirmed that there is good oil pressure regardless of gauge position.

Any idea what else could be causing this?

If I am not mistaken the oil pump runs of the front crank via pressure from the main bolt. If this bolt is not fully torqued the pump may slip and produce low/no pressure. Can anyone else back me up on this?

Checked the torque and it is good. The problem seems to be temperature driven. It doesn't happen until the engine is good and warm (20-30 mins.). Shut the engine off for 5 min and pressure indicates 4+ until several minutes later when it begins to drop again.

Could it be electrical?
